Output d579e1a517e6de92af3fc8ff7c1ae32fd88af2e8ecd851736afebd1b951d49e2:3

value
2790309
script pubkey
OP_0 OP_PUSHBYTES_32 86598049920338a0c356c642f1817b478b96a5ed1fe4c245c7541644ccf0e6ba
address
bc1qsevcqjvjqvu2ps6kcep0rqtmg79edf0drljvy3w82styfn8su6aqtcr0cl
transaction
d579e1a517e6de92af3fc8ff7c1ae32fd88af2e8ecd851736afebd1b951d49e2
confirmations
34668
spent
true